In-Depth Analysis

Jazz Chisholm Jr.'s journey to the 30-30 club has been marked by both stellar performance and controversy. Since being traded to the Yankees from the Miami Marlins in July 2024, Chisholm has consistently made headlines, both for his on-field achievements and his outspoken personality.

Chisholm's 30th home run of the season, hit against the Baltimore Orioles, solidified his place in Yankees history. His stats speak volumes: in his first 167 games with the team, he has recorded 40 home runs and 48 stolen bases. Ben Verlander, an MLB analyst and brother of Justin Verlander, emphasized that these are superstar numbers that should command respect.

However, Chisholm's impact extends beyond statistics. His aggressive play style and confident demeanor have divided fans. Criticisms have been leveled against his body language and interactions with umpires. Despite these criticisms, Verlander also noted that Chisholm brings much-needed energy to the Yankees, a team that some consider predictable.

Adding to the intrigue, Chisholm's own words often fuel the debate. Following a series win against the Boston Red Sox, he boldly declared, "We are the best team in the league." Such statements, while confident, have further polarized opinions.

Despite the controversies, Chisholm is aiming for a 40-40 season, needing only one more home run to reach the milestone. His performance has injected a new dynamic into the Yankees, making them a team that is never boring when he is on the field.
